Hi, Thank you for visiting my site. I want to explain a little bit about the Poodle breed and my Poodles.  They are a wonderful breed, I absolutely love my Poodles. I have two females and one male Poodle. They are Standards and the females are cream and the male is a cream also.  They all have many champions in their pedigree. Luke's great-grandpa won best in show at the Westminster Dog Show and Trixie's Great -grandmother won best in breed also.  They are so good with kids. I thought when I bought my first one that they would be a lot of maintenance and possibly not great with kids. I have twin girls that are 3 years old and they absolutely love the Poodles. The Poodles are good with them and I have honestly never seen my poodles so much as snap at my girls. . The Poodles are very smart and can be trained to do just about anything. It doesn't take long to house train them. They are very smart. They were first bred to be hunting dogs and retrieve birds that the hunter's had shot. They love the water also which is where their name originates from.
